Deck Waterproofing in Puyallup, WA
Deck waterproofing services focus on protecting outdoor decks from water damage, ensuring they remain durable and safe for use. This service typically involves applying specialized sealants, membranes, or coatings to prevent water infiltration, which can cause wood rot, mold growth, and structural issues over time. Projects may include new deck installations, existing decks requiring maintenance, or areas exposed to frequent moisture, such as those near pools or in shaded spots. Homeowners often want to understand the types of waterproofing materials used, the longevity of the protection, and how the process might impact their outdoor space.
Property owners considering deck waterproofing should inquire about the preparation process, compatibility with different deck materials, and any necessary maintenance after application. It’s also helpful to understand whether the service includes addressing existing water damage or mold, and what kind of warranties or guarantees are offered. Proper waterproofing can extend the lifespan of a deck, improve safety, and help maintain the value of the property, making it a valuable investment for outdoor spaces exposed to the elements.

Deck Waterproofing Questions
What is deck waterproofing? Deck waterproofing involves applying protective materials to prevent water from penetrating the surface, helping to preserve the deck's structure and appearance.
Why is waterproofing important for decks? Waterproofing protects decks from water damage, such as rot, mold, and decay, extending their lifespan and maintaining safety.
What types of decks can be waterproofed? Waterproofing can be applied to various deck types, including wood, concrete, and composite surfaces, to enhance durability.
How often should a deck be waterproofed? Regular inspections and reapplication are recommended as needed to ensure ongoing protection, especially in areas with heavy rainfall or exposure.
